Chapel
School begins each day with a brief Chapel service, which is conducted by one of
the clergy or the Christian Education Director of St. Andrew’s Episcopal Church.
The service is a shortened form of the order of Daily Morning Prayer from The Book of Common Prayer as it is used
in the Episcopal Church. The religious emphasis is intended to
establish a foundation for Christian living, though no
denominational tenets are stressed.
Every
Thursday, there are birthday blessings for children whose birthdays
fall within the week. The presentation by the birthday children of
books to the school library at these Thursday services is a St.
Andrew’s tradition. The books, which will bear the donor’s name, may
be chosen from those the librarian has reserved for this purpose.
Parents are not required to pay the cost of the book, but they are
asked to make a donation in any amount they wish.
Students
sit with their respective classes during all Chapel services.
Visiting family members who come for birthday blessings or any
other occasions may sit with the student in his/her class group as
space allows, or they may choose to sit behind the student body.
Students are expected to remain with their class group during Chapel.
The
Chapel service is held Monday through Friday at 8:25 a.m., and
visitors are always welcome! A copy of the service is
available at the River Road entrance of the church. This service
offers a wonderful way to begin your morning.
